My fiancé just got back from Costco after trying to redeem her Costco Membership rewards certificate from her Executive Membership (the 2% rewards, not specifically the Citi Costco card Rewards certificate). Apparently Costco had injected new fine print that stated that it could not be redeemed for cash anymore and it could only be redeemed for a Costco Cash card.
While I understand this isn't directly correlated with the Citi Costco card's Rewards certificate (yet), both of their policies used to align pretty well (in that you could redeem both for cash at Costco). I'd exercise some caution should you have been overly reliant on this card previously as I wouldn't be surprised if there will be a surprise next year when we all go to redeem the reward certificates.
It's not exactly new fine print. I could only find archives going back to 2012, but under "Using the 2% Reward Certificate" it states: Rewards may be used toward purchases of merchandise only ( https://web.archive.org/web/20120920073413/https://www.costco.com/executive-rewards.html )
This year they just started actually enforcing it and doubling it up with even more notes specifically saying "not redeemable for cash." To me it doesn't feel like they're trying to sneak it in when they included this insert with the reward certificate this year:

Meanwhile, the Costco Anywhere Visa terms have always said that the certificate is redeemable for cash.
Credit card reward certificates are redeemable through December 31 of the year issued in a single transaction at any U.S. Costco warehouse, including in Puerto Rico, for merchandise or cash back.
